Myasthenia Gravis: Disease Mechanism and Immunointervention
Premkumar Christadoss
Autoimmune myasthenia gravis (MG) is a classical autoimmune disease, for which the target antigen, nicotinic acetylcholine receptor, has been cloned, sequenced and biochemically characterized.
